当前位置: 首页 > news >正文

网站 按钮 素材seo推广的特点

网站 按钮 素材,seo推广的特点,哈尔滨营销型网站建设公司,网站备案许可证一、题目 给定一个已排序的链表的头 head , 删除所有重复的元素,使每个元素只出现一次 。返回 已排序的链表 。 示例 1: 输入:head [1,1,2] 输出:[1,2]示例 2: 输入:head [1,1,2,3,3] 输出&am…

一、题目

给定一个已排序的链表的头 head , 删除所有重复的元素,使每个元素只出现一次 。返回 已排序的链表 。

示例 1:

输入:head = [1,1,2]
输出:[1,2]

示例 2:

输入:head = [1,1,2,3,3]
输出:[1,2,3]

提示:

  • 链表中节点数目在范围 [0, 300] 内
  • -100 <= Node.val <= 100
  • 题目数据保证链表已经按升序 排列

二、思路解析

首先明确下思路:先判断 head 为空的情况,直接返回 head 即可;

其他均为正常数据,那我们就只要定义个 cur 变量,让他遍历整个链表,找到 cur.next.val == cur.val ,直接把这个元素的 next 域赋值为 该元素.next.next 的值即可,也就是让他绕过一个重复元素的意思。

而不是这种情况的话,就属于数值不相等的,那我们直接让 cur = cur.next 即可,也就是让 cur 变量继续遍历下去,有点类似遍历数组中的 i++。

最后,整个链表就重新串起来了,我们返回 head 即可。

三、完整代码

/*** Definition for singly-linked list.* public class ListNode {*     int val;*     ListNode next;*     ListNode() {}*     ListNode(int val) { this.val = val; }*     ListNode(int val, ListNode next) { this.val = val; this.next = next; }* }*/
class Solution {public ListNode deleteDuplicates(ListNode head) {if(head == null){return head;}ListNode cur = head;while(cur.next!=null){if(cur.next.val==cur.val){cur.next =cur.next.next;                }else{cur=cur.next;}}return head;}}

以上就是本篇博客的全部内容啦,如有不足之处,还请各位指出,期待能和各位一起进步!

http://www.khdw.cn/news/43635.html

相关文章:

  • 网页制作基础教程期末考试资源网站优化排名优化
  • 关于进一步优化seo外包公司哪家专业
  • 响应式网站模板 食品自助优化排名工具
  • 华侨城网站开发扬州seo推广
  • 建设网站团队西安seo服务商
  • 衢州网站建设方案网站服务器失去响应
  • 游戏门户网站开发资源怎么打广告宣传自己的产品
  • 学网站建设要什么雅虎搜索
  • 建设通网站怎么样秦皇岛seo招聘
  • 腾讯云如何建设网站首页济南百度竞价代运营
  • 月夜在线观看直播视频广州aso优化
  • 做网站需要资质中层管理者培训课程有哪些
  • 网站建设日程表广州竞价托管
  • 建app网站要多少钱小红书seo软件
  • 做网站用哪个笔记本百度投诉中心电话24个小时
  • 龙港哪里有做阿里巴巴网站windows优化大师是系统软件吗
  • 自己做的网站还要买域名么海外广告联盟平台推广
  • 资阳网站建设 xiuweb合肥搜索引擎推广
  • .net做的学校网站资源猫
  • 关于购物网站开发的开题报告seo优化有百度系和什么
  • 自己搭建网站怎么搭建微信推广朋友圈广告
  • wordpress实现静态化网站的seo方案
  • 网站建设ihuibest微信指数查询入口
  • 如何做测评视频网站排行榜软件
  • 网站建设实务课本快速排名优化seo
  • 衡阳网站建设步骤东莞推广平台有哪些
  • 网站开发的工作经验要求百度网站推广教程
  • 怎么做网站官方电话外贸seo优化公司
  • 南宁模板建站平台网站名称查询
  • 长沙营销网站建设百度收录网站入口